    Please post in this topic if you can confirm a location for the materials:

    Confirmed materials:


    Lich skull:
    Spectral mines - lich mage
    Deepwood Forest - lich mage, lich archer
    Ravensmoor ruins - Lich boss

    Troll Hip Bone:
    Nightshade Pass - troll
    Vertas Pass - troll
    Ravensmoor - troll
    The Ruined Keep - troll

    Troll Rib Cage:
    Nightshade Pass - troll
    Vertas Pass - troll
    Ravensmoor - troll
    The Ruined Keep - troll

    Dragon neck-bone:
    The Rise
    Northern Grunvald Barrens


    Daemon hoof:
    Solania Catacombs

    Phoenix talon:
    Wynton's Folly - Riei Firefeather


    Skeleton bone:
    Wyrmsands - elite skeletons
    Deep Ravenswood - liches
    Sequenna Colossus - hardened skeletons
    Crypt of the Avatar - hardened skeletons
    Brightbone pass - Elite skeletons of the Control Point event
    Graff gem mines - large skeleton archers
    The Rise - skeletons


    Please contribute, but only if you have confirmed the spawn in release 34. Lets fill the list!

    Actually, the bottleneck will be the Skeleton Bones. The main body parts dropped almost every time on QA while the sub-component Skeleton Bones dropped pretty infrequently.

    You will need 38 skelly bones for a full set of bone armor and it took hours of a very high level group of us to farm them up (We had 2 players in the group with like 255 skills GM'd... gifts from Attenwood... and it was still a major grind for us.) Granted, we did some exploring all over the map to see if there were better options than the Rise, but that ended up being our best option of finding the bones.

    Good luck to anyone trying to craft this alone. It will not be easy.

    Oh, and although they look really cool, the stats are not all that great at all and you will likely be disappointed once you put the time and effort into it. Just warning ya!
